There are 4 green balls, 3 purple balls, 2 orange balls and 1 white ball in a box. One ball is randomly drawn and replaced, and then another ball is drawn.

What is the probability of getting a green ball then an orange ball?




4/45

3/50

2/25

3/5

Answer:

=2/25

Explanation:

4/10*2/10
